Since 2001 Guerrilla Girls On Tour! have staged an annual protest around the time of the Tony Awards to highlight sexism in theatre. We chose the Tony Awards because we wanted people to think about the fact that women aren’t nominated for Tony’s because they aren’t hired on Broadway, the highest paid part of the theatre. Yes, there’s a tragedy on Broadway and it isn’t Electra.
